  1// SPDX-License-Identifier: GPL-2.0
  2#include <linux/clk.h>
  3#include <linux/err.h>
  4#include <linux/of.h>
  5#include <linux/slab.h>
  6#include <linux/spinlock.h>
  7#include "clk.h"
  8
  9DEFINE_SPINLOCK(imx_ccm_lock);
 10
 11void __init imx_check_clocks(struct clk *clks[], unsigned int count)
 12{
 13	unsigned i;
 14
 15	for (i = 0; i < count; i++)
 16		if (IS_ERR(clks[i]))
 17			pr_err("i.MX clk %u: register failed with %ld\n",
 18			       i, PTR_ERR(clks[i]));
 19}
 20
 21static struct clk * __init imx_obtain_fixed_clock_from_dt(const char *name)
 22{
 23	struct of_phandle_args phandle;
 24	struct clk *clk = ERR_PTR(-ENODEV);
 25	char *path;
 26
 27	path = kasprintf(GFP_KERNEL, "/clocks/%s", name);
 28	if (!path)
 29		return ERR_PTR(-ENOMEM);
 30
 31	phandle.np = of_find_node_by_path(path);
 32	kfree(path);
 33
 34	if (phandle.np) {
 35		clk = of_clk_get_from_provider(&phandle);
 36		of_node_put(phandle.np);
 37	}
 38	return clk;
 39}
 40
 41struct clk * __init imx_obtain_fixed_clock(
 42			const char *name, unsigned long rate)
 43{
 44	struct clk *clk;
 45
 46	clk = imx_obtain_fixed_clock_from_dt(name);
 47	if (IS_ERR(clk))
 48		clk = imx_clk_fixed(name, rate);
 49	return clk;
 50}
 51
 52/*
 53 * This fixups the register CCM_CSCMR1 write value.
 54 * The write/read/divider values of the aclk_podf field
 55 * of that register have the relationship described by
 56 * the following table:
 57 *
 58 * write value       read value        divider
 59 * 3b'000            3b'110            7
 60 * 3b'001            3b'111            8
 61 * 3b'010            3b'100            5
 62 * 3b'011            3b'101            6
 63 * 3b'100            3b'010            3
 64 * 3b'101            3b'011            4
 65 * 3b'110            3b'000            1
 66 * 3b'111            3b'001            2(default)
 67 *
 68 * That's why we do the xor operation below.
 69 */
 70#define CSCMR1_FIXUP	0x00600000
 71
 72void imx_cscmr1_fixup(u32 *val)
 73{
 74	*val ^= CSCMR1_FIXUP;
 75	return;
 76}
